Continuing here since yesterday, thanks to Susan Braun for letting people watch her yard and for Eric Zawatski in noticing what this bird really was from photos. Spotted by Roana Fuller at 0924 perched up in oak treetop above the yard, bird spent a few minutes in various treetops around the yard before flying off out of sight. Seen picking at oak buds and never came down to the feeders with AMGO and HOFI it was loosely associated with. Even from a distance, the pale "frosty" appearance of this bird was striking, as was the unmarked undertail coverts and pure white rump. Made me feel confident that a "pure HORE" would jump out in a flock of redpolls. Congrats also goes to Joe Verica, as this was his 250th species in Centre county this year. Horrid photo shows a pale bird with a forked tail, black mask, and yellow bill.
